Configuring TCP/IP Settings

Use the default TCP/IP settings to allow the router to provide a network address to the computer,

To set the TCP/IP properties:

1.Select Start > Run. This opens the Run dialog box.

2.Enter control ncpa.cpl and then click OK. This opens the Network Connections in your computer.

3.Right-click LAN and then select Properties. This opens the Local Area Connection Properties dialog box.

4.Select Internet Protocol (TCP/IP) and then click Properties. This opens the Internet Protocol (TCP/IP) dialog box.

5.Select Obtain an IP address automatically.

6.Click OK to close the Internet Protocol (TCP/IP) dialog box.

7.Click OK to close the Local Area Connection Properties dialog box.

Configuring Internet Properties

To set the Internet Properties:

1.Select Start > Run. This opens the Run dialog box.

2.Enter control inetcpl.cpl and then click OK. This opens the Internet Properties dialog box.

3.Click Connections tab.

4.In the Dial-up and Virtual Private Network settings pane, select Never dial a connection.

5.Click OK to close the Internet Properties dialog box.
